  5. I would suggest making as much as you can the day before. I even do the stuffing the day before and then stuff the turkey right before sticking it in the oven. That way the only thing I have to do on Thanksgiving day is pop everything in the oven and make the potatoes,turkey and stick the rolls in the oven. I also use throw away tins. Makes for easier clean up. If you get the ones shaped as bread pans you will have more room in your oven to heat stuff up, and more room to store things in the fridge. Timing is key, so if you do make things ahead of time take into consideration that they will take longer to heat as they have been in the fridge overnight. One more thing. Make sure to have extra jars of gravy on hand just in case yours doesn't turn out so good. Oh, and have fun. I have a menu that I use every year. If you want I will email it to you.
